Nutricia is Europe’s largest specialist nutrition company and the market leader in the UK. We specialise in the delivery of medical nutrition for the very young, the old and the sick, supplying high quality feeds to patients and consumers. Our purpose is to pioneer nutritional discoveries that help people live longer, healthier lives.
